Studies on the Constituents of Digitalis purpurea L. II. Paper Partition Chromatography of Cardioglycosides from Digitalis Seeds.

Abstract

It was found that various glycosides are present in the seeds of Digitalis purpurea and these were found to be separatory identifiable by paper partition chromatography using filter paper soaked in water and methyl ethyl ketone saturated with water as the developing solution. By the use of three kinds of coloring agents, a total of 17 spots were found, assumed to be those of unknown glycosides. This confirmed that a fairly large amount of water-soluble glycosides was present. The use of the foregoing solvent system for column partition chromatography resulted in extremely easy purification of digitalinum verum which was obtained finally as crystals. A presence of a small amount of cardioglycoside, extremely similar to digitalinum verum and very difficult to be separated from it, was detected and it was assumed to be glucogitofucoside, separated as the acetate from the leaves of Digitalis lanata, by paper partition chromatography of the sugar portion of the acid hydrolyzate.
